Pressure grouting services involve the process of injecting a specialized mixture of cement, water, and sometimes other materials into the ground or existing structures to fill voids, stabilize soil, or reinforce foundations. This technique is often used to address issues related to settling or shifting soil, which can cause cracks or unevenness in a property’s foundation or flooring. The process typically involves drilling small holes and then applying controlled pressure to introduce the grout, ensuring that it penetrates deep into problem areas for effective stabilization. This method provides a practical solution for improving the integrity of a property’s underlying support system.

This service helps solve a variety of common problems that homeowners may encounter. For example, if a basement or crawl space shows signs of cracking, uneven floors, or water intrusion, pressure grouting can help reinforce the soil and prevent further movement. It is also effective in stabilizing soil around foundations that have begun to sink or shift, reducing the risk of structural damage over time. Additionally, pressure grouting can be used to fill voids beneath slabs or walkways, preventing further settling and maintaining the property’s level surface.

Properties that typically benefit from pressure grouting include residential homes, especially those with basements or slab-on-grade foundations, as well as commercial buildings and industrial facilities. Older homes in areas with expansive or loose soils often require soil stabilization to prevent ongoing settlement. New construction sites may also utilize pressure grouting during initial foundation work to ensure a solid, stable base. In general, any property experiencing foundation movement, cracking, or uneven settling may be a candidate for this service, making it a practical choice for maintaining structural stability and safety.
